Use EVGA Precision to overclock, it's the easiest I find. Stick with version 2.x.x. The new "Precision X" sucks all kinds.
Then use Furmark to make sure it runs ok.
I think there's a couple of threads, lifehacker has a really simple guide too.
Seems like the 2230 has bluetooth integrated, but is only single band (no 5 GHz available). Also seems that it is more battery friendly.
The 6250 is dual band, no bluetooth integrated (separate module), but has WiMAX.
What confuses me is that it says they both do 300 Mbps, I thought only dual band can achieve this.
